Output 24c6209872a34e0e6a959138bf64f1de6aac3c475e6b4afb903bad7ed855a126:0

value
14243913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daee789ba23695bb2264c6c931aa5daaf9155ff6 OP_EQUAL
address
3MecudKXa6UMBerA7Qu1eHaefeq9MpdGJ8
transaction
24c6209872a34e0e6a959138bf64f1de6aac3c475e6b4afb903bad7ed855a126
spent
true